Hajjah - Saba:
The Martyr Sharaf al-Kuhlani Hospital, along with the Health Administration and the Health Sector in Mabyan district in Hajjah province on Sunday organized a protest to condemn the US aggression's targeting of civilian objects and health facilities.
Participants in the protest denounced the attack on the health center in Washha, alongside other instances of targeting civilian infrastructure and causing numerous deaths, as new "war crimes" adding to America's history of "massacres" against Yemen.
They condemned this "deliberate criminal act," which resulted in the complete destruction of the Washha health center, depriving a significant portion of the population of essential health and medical services.
The protesters asserted that this targeting reveals the "true face of the United States," exposing the "falsity of its claims" and demonstrating that it is the "official and primary sponsor of terrorism."
A statement issued during the vigil described this targeting as part of a "systematic plan" by the American enemy to target vital and civilian sectors for years.
The statement further characterized the targeting of civilian objects and medical facilities as a desperate attempt by the American enemy to increase the suffering of the Yemeni people, in blatant defiance of the Geneva Conventions and disregard for all international and humanitarian laws and conventions.
The statement concluded by emphasizing that such "barbaric attacks" would not deter the health sector from its humanitarian role and that it would continue to perform its duty despite all challenges.
